GameTap Press Release (April 12, 2007)

Here's a quick addition for tonight: Gamers Hell has posted the official press release for the GameTap release of Wing Commander (available here):
Quote:
As new titles continue to join GameTap’s catalog of more than 850 console, arcade and computer video games, this week’s GameTap Thursday alert touts the latest additions, including the critically acclaimed Wing Commander and Warlords Battlecry III, as well as the network’s first SEGA Saturn title.

Wing Commander: Electronic Arts’ sci-fi strategy game enlists players in an outer space aerial war to defend Earth from the marauding Kilrathi race. Wing Commander was a revolutionary game when it was released, blazing trails in the realms of 3D gaming, cinematic storytelling and the popularization of sound cards and game soundtracks, so check out the game that started it all!
